Every fly fisher knows how crucial leader construction and knot tying are. But with continual changes in line technology, what served as effective leader and tippet connections a decade ago might not be optimal now. By updating the original Orvis Streamside Guide to Leaders, Knots, and Tippets, this handy takealong book addresses the technical issues surrounding leaders and connections in relation to stateoftheart line materials and types, and details the best overall knots for flyline connections. Staying connected to the fish just got easier.
